Maison > développement back-end > tutoriel php > Comment parcourir les données de l'ensemble de résultats MySQL à l'aide d'une boucle Foreach ?

Comment parcourir les données de l'ensemble de résultats MySQL à l'aide d'une boucle Foreach ?

Barbara Streisand
Libérer: 2024-11-08 13:04:02
original
905 Les gens l'ont consulté

How Do I Iterate Through MySQL Result Set Data Using a Foreach Loop?

Accès aux données de l'ensemble de résultats MySQL à l'aide d'une boucle Foreach

Lors de l'interrogation d'une base de données MySQL à l'aide de PHP, l'ensemble de résultats est souvent renvoyé sous forme de fichier multidimensionnel. tableau. Chaque ligne du tableau représente un enregistrement de la base de données, les colonnes de chaque ligne étant stockées sous forme de clés associatives.

Pour parcourir un tel tableau multidimensionnel à l'aide d'une boucle foreach, vous pouvez accéder directement aux lignes en utilisant leur indices associatifs. Par exemple :

foreach ($rows as $row) {
  echo $row['id'];
  echo $row['firstname'];
  echo $row['lastname'];
}
Copier après la connexion

Dans cet exemple, $rows est une variable contenant le tableau du jeu de résultats. La boucle foreach parcourt chaque ligne du tableau, extrayant les valeurs des colonnes id, firstname et lastname à l'aide de leurs indices associatifs.

Il est important de noter que l'imbrication des boucles foreach n'est pas nécessaire lors de l'accès à des tableaux multidimensionnels dans de cette manière. Les indices associatifs offrent un moyen simple de récupérer les données souhaitées sans avoir besoin de boucles supplémentaires ou de techniques avancées de manipulation de tableaux.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ration de ce site Web
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n
Derniers articles par auteur
Tutoriels populaires
Plus>
Derniers téléchargements
Plus>
effets Web
Code source du site Web
Matériel du site Web
Modèle frontal